Cardiac rupture caused by penetration of the heart by fractured costal cartilage following blunt chest trauma: A case report

Abstract Background Cardiac rupture is rare but has a high mortality rate. Cardiac rupture due to blunt trauma is generally caused by the heart being pinched into the bony thorax.
